How to Set Your Computer to Lock Your Screen Automatically
- From the Apple menu, choose System Preferences.
- Click Desktop & Screen Saver.
- Click Screen Saver, and then use the slider to choose 15 minutes (or less).
- Click Show All to go back to the main System Preferences window.
How long before bed should you stop screen time?
Stop using electronic devices 30 minutes before bed. The National Sleep Foundation recommends that you should stop using electronic devices, like your cellphone, at least 30 minutes before bedtime. Instead, grab the book that’s been tucked away in your nightstand and start reading before bed.
How does screen time before bed affect sleep?
Using screens can affect how quickly your child falls asleep and how long your child sleeps. This happens for several reasons: Screen use in the hour before bed can stimulate your child. Blue light from televisions, computer screens, phones and tablets might suppress melatonin levels and delay sleepiness.
How do I make my screen light up?
Backlight: Change brightness
- From any Home screen, tap the Menu key.
- Tap Settings.
- Tap the My device tab.
- Tap Display.
- Tap Brightness.
- If necessary, tap Automatic brightness to clear the Check box and turn off.
- Touch and drag the Brightness level Slider to the desired setting.
- Tap OK.

Does screen time affect melatonin?
Studies show two or more hours of screen time in the evening can seriously disrupt the melatonin surge needed to fall sleep. Consider turning off all electronic devices at least one hour before sleep, at a minimum. Try reading a book, taking a bath or doing some other type of relaxing activity.
Why is screen time bad for sleep?
By delaying the release of melatonin, screen time pushes back bedtime and leads to less restful sleep. As the majority of teens have strict school start times, a later bedtime usually results in less sleep overall and increased next-day sleepiness.

Why do I need to lower my screen brightness in Windows 10?
Lowering the screen’s brightness decreases energy consumption and increases the autonomy of your device. For laptops and tablets, Windows 10 has a setting that changes the brightness of your display according to the Power mode that you use.
How to lower screen brightness while in Battery Saver?
In the Battery settings window, scroll down to the Battery saver section. Check the box at the bottom, next to the “Lower screen brightness while in battery saver” option. Enable the option to Lower screen brightness while in battery saver This setting automatically dims the screen when your device is trying to save battery.
How to change the brightness of the screen on a Surface Pro?
On Surface Pro devices with type covers, you can use the keyboard shortcut Fn + DEL to increase the brightness and Fn + Backspace to decrease it. On our Lenovo Legion Y520 laptop with Windows 10, you can press the key combination Fn + F11 to lower the brightness and Fn + F12 to increase it.
